Dreadnought
The Dreadnought is one of the 16 flyable ships in CONTRABAND: Edge of the Fold. At 480,000 credits and 520 hull / 380 shield, it occupies a specific niche pilots learn to respect.
What the Dreadnought is good at
Slow tank with massive HP. With 5 weapon slots, this hull supports a focused build rather than a swiss-army-knife setup. The 5 slots reward layered loadouts: a primary that does steady damage, a secondary for opening shields, and (where slots allow) a utility piece for finishing.
Where to buy it
The Dreadnought is sold at the Scourge Reach shipyard. Until you have rep with the region's dominant faction, expect a small markup over the listed price. After you complete the introduction quest in Scourge Reach, the markup drops by 10–15%.
Recommended early loadout
- Primary: a balanced pulse cannon if you are still learning combat
- Secondary (if available): beam emitter to drop shields on tougher enemies
- Utility (if available): a shield booster to compensate for the 380 base shield
When to upgrade
Most pilots fly the Dreadnought for 12+ hours before swapping it. The clearest sign you have outgrown the hull is when boss encounters take longer than four minutes — that means your DPS-to-HP ratio is wrong for current content.
Strategy notes
Pilots have shared a few tactical lessons specific to the Dreadnought. It rewards keeping range when shields are healthy and closing in only when you have committed to a kill. The 520 hull means you can absorb one or two mistakes per fight, but not three. Crew that improves agility or shield recharge tends to outperform raw damage crew on this hull.
Related ships in the same tier
The Dreadnought is roughly a late-mid-tier ship. If you are choosing between it and another option in the same price range, weigh whether you want raw HP, raw shield, or weapon-slot count. Most builds in CONTRABAND are weapon-slot-bound rather than HP-bound, so a hull with one extra slot often outperforms a hull with 50 more HP.
